Hidden Truths



Your smiling face
Brings out the beauty in you
I notice a tear
Hidden truths thoroughly masked
I sense a grieved heart.

Experiences one too many,
Emotions tightly wrapped
Heard a distant rumble
Signs of a volcanic outburst
Will it or won't it.

Lips quiver
The warrior fights
Beads of perspiration
Peace, at last.

Face lit up
Eyes bright as the sun
Darting right and left
Unaware of any stare
What a fight! ! !

Smile Always
Silent Mind blowing Interactive Lasting Event.
